STOCHOLM (Today’s Zaman)–The Swedish Parliament is preparing to vote on a motion that describes the planned annihilation between 1915-1923 of Armenians, Assyrians and Chaldeans by the Ottoman Turkish government as Genocide.
The move is worrying officials Ankara, which has also made no secret of its opposition to a similar vote scheduled for March 4 by the Foreign Relations committee of the US House of Representatives.
The news comes a week after a group of Turkish politicians was in Sweden on an official visit last week. The delegation included the chair of Turkey’s Parliamentary Foreign Affairs Committee, and deputies from the Republican People’s party and the Nationalist Movement Party.
According to Today’s Zaman, the group warned Swedish authorities that voting on the motion would damage bilateral relations and torpedo Ankara’s efforts to normalize ties with Yerevan.
